3. Pumping mechanisms
3.1 Optical pumping
Theoretically elaborated in 1950 by the team of Kastler, optical pumping was the first, in ruby, to produce the laser effect (T.H. Maiman, 1960); it is still employed today. A powerful pulsed discharge lamp delivers an intense flash of light over a wide spectrum (white light and ultraviolet). Because of conditions dictated by the operation of the lamp and by thermal phenomena the process is most often repetitive with a frequency from several hertz to several tens of hertz.
